Clark, Dunn & Eau Claire County 4-H Camp
Base Camp at Kamp Kenwood & Outpost Camp Lake Wissota
Come and join us for Base and Outpost camp! Base camp will be hosted at Kamp Kenwood for grades 3-6. Outpost camp will be located at Lake Wissota Campgrounds for grades 7-9. We will be partnering up with Eau Claire and Dunn County again. Both camps will be from June 9-12, 2025. Youth that are in 9th-13th grade can sign up as camp counselors.
Cloverbud Day Camp Series
Cloverbud Day Camp is an exciting, three-day event designed especially for our county’s youngest 4-H members, those in Kindergarten through 2nd Grade. This annual camp is packed with fun and engaging activities tailored to inspire and entertain our Cloverbuds.
